Brick veneer siding installation involves attaching a layer of brick or brick-like material to the exterior walls of a property. This process typically includes preparing the existing surface, framing the wall if necessary, and securely affixing the brick veneer to create a durable and attractive exterior. The installation can enhance the overall appearance of a property while providing an additional layer of protection against weather elements. Skilled local contractors ensure that the brick veneer is installed correctly, helping to improve the building’s aesthetic appeal and structural integrity.

This service helps address common problems such as issues with exterior durability, moisture infiltration, and aesthetic deterioration. Over time, traditional siding materials may crack, warp, or fade, leading to costly repairs or replacements. Brick veneer siding offers a solution by providing a resilient, long-lasting surface that resists weather damage and minimizes maintenance needs. It also helps improve insulation, reducing energy costs and increasing comfort inside the property. The overview below groups typical Brick Veneer Siding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or brick veneer siding repairs range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the extent of damage and material costs.

Partial Replacement - Replacing sections of brick veneer siding usually costs between $1,000 and $3,500. Larger, more complex projects can reach $4,000 or more, though most jobs stay within the mid-range.

Full Siding Replacement - Complete installation of brick veneer siding often ranges from $8,000 to $15,000. These projects are more substantial and tend to push into higher cost tiers, but many installations stay in the lower to mid-range.

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Large or intricate brick veneer siding projects can exceed $20,000, with costs varying based on size and complexity. Such projects are less common but represent the higher end of typical pricing for extensive work.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is brick veneer siding installation? Brick veneer siding installation involves attaching a layer of brick to the exterior of a building to enhance its appearance and provide additional protection.

How do local contractors prepare for brick veneer siding projects? Contractors typically assess the existing structure, ensure proper framing, and prepare the surface to securely attach the brick veneer.

What materials are used for brick veneer siding? Common materials include clay or concrete bricks, along with mortar and backing materials that support the veneer installation.

Can brick veneer siding be added to existing structures? Yes, experienced service providers can install brick veneer siding on existing buildings to update or improve their exterior.
